Don't have 8 but 7 CAN install on second HDD -- in fact it is a preferred
place.
Tou can use LILO as a bootloader, the NT bootloader or a commercial
product. OR if you've got a machine with a BIOS that can support it, use
the BIOS to switch the boot drive.
